Battlefords Citizens on Patrol see boost in numbers

BATTLEFORDS — Battlefords Citizens on Patrol is continuing to see a healthy interest from residents wanting to join the volunteer group. Chairperson Doug Fehr said the group currently has 44 members. That's up from 37 members at the same time last year.
